General description
苯磺酸(Benzenesulfonic acid),又称为“besylic acid”,是一种有机强酸,在各种有机反应中常用作酸催化剂,包括酯化、烷基化和缩合反应。也可作为磺化剂,将磺酸(SO3H)基引入有机物用于各种染料中间体的合成。
